Message type: E = Error
Message class: WB2B2 - Trading Contract (part 2)
Message number: 324
Message text: No all referenced Trading Contracts can be locked

- No all referenced Trading Contracts can be locked ?The SAP error message WB2B2324, which states "Not all referenced Trading Contracts can be locked," typically occurs in the context of managing trading contracts in SAP, particularly when dealing with the Business Partner (BP) or Contract Management modules. This error indicates that the system is unable to lock all the necessary trading contracts for processing, which can prevent further actions from being taken.
Causes:
- Concurrent Access: Another user or process may be accessing one or more of the trading contracts, preventing them from being locked.
- System Configuration: There may be configuration issues in the system that affect how contracts are locked or managed.
- Database Locks: There could be database locks that are preventing the contracts from being accessed.
-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to lock the contracts.
- Technical Issues: There may be underlying technical issues, such as system performance problems or bugs in the software.
Solutions:
- Check for Concurrent Users: Verify if another user is currently accessing the trading contracts. If so, wait for them to finish or coordinate with them to release the locks.
- Review Authorizations: Ensure that the user has the necessary authorizations to lock the trading contracts. This may involve checking roles and permissions in the SAP system.
- System Configuration: Review the configuration settings related to contract management to ensure they are set up correctly.
- Database Lock Monitoring: Use transaction codes like SM12 to check for any existing locks on the database. If you find locks that are no longer needed, you may need to release them (with caution).
- System Performance: Check the system performance and logs for any issues that might be causing delays or failures in locking the contracts.
- Contact SAP Support: If the issue persists, consider reaching out to SAP support for further assistance, especially if it appears to be a bug or a more complex technical issue.
